Serbia bans entry of Kosovo's First Deputy Prime Minister, Behgjet Pacolli

Serbia’s authorities have not approved the request of the Kosovo’s Foreign Minister Behgjet Pacolli to visit the Sandzak region in Serbia. Pacolli was invited by the Bosniak National Council (BNV) to attend their debate on regional cooperation in Balkans. Original post Here

Pacolli to visit Sandzak as Kosovo Foreign Minister

Kosovo’s Foreign Minister Behgjet Pacolli received an official invitation to visit Sandzak in western Serbia. But Serbian Minister of Interior, Nebojsa Stefanovic, said that Pacolli has been informed that his visit has not been granted by authorities in Belgrade. It’s official: Avramopoulos confirms Kosovo fulfils all visa liberalisation benchmarks

The EU Commissioner on Migration, Home Affairs and Citizenship Dimitris Avramopoulos says Kosovo has met all visa liberalisation benchmarks. He made the statements during a joint press conference with Kosovo President Hashim Thaci in Brussels. Original post Here

Tourists Generate Around €2.4 Billion in Revenue in First Half of 2026

Foreign visitors spent a record €2.38 billion in Albania during the first six months of 2026, according to the latest data from the Bank of Albania. The figure marks the highest level ever recorded for the first half of a year. It also confirms the growing role of tourism in …

Foreign Direct Investment Rises 50% to €1.14 Billion in Six Months

Foreign direct investment (FDI) in Albania rose sharply during the first six months of 2026. FDI reached €1.144 billion, marking a 50% increase compared with the same period last year. Data from the Bank of Albania on the country’s balance of payments show that FDI flows reached €741 million in …
